升级传统的ASP到MVC 4.0(Upgrade classic ASP to MVC 4.0)

2019-10-29 14:26发布

我在升级,从传统的ASP到MVC 4.0的过程。 MVC项目与模块,视图和控制器独特的文件夹结构。 我们传统的ASP网站是很好的索引的搜索引擎,并使用所有友好的URL(有些映射到现有的文件夹和删除网页的扩展,并将其映射的搜索引擎优化,而不是包含文件的文件夹等),在web.config中使用重写规则。 我需要保持当前的所有网址,但它们都映射到比MVC将项目不同的文件夹。 我想在MVC项目保持在默认的项目定义的文件夹结构,但还需要继续使用现有的URL。

什么是移动到MVC时保持网站的网址,目前最好的方法是什么? 是自定义的路由来处理这个问题的唯一/最好的方法是什么?

Answer 1:

我客串有四种方法可以做到重写URL,无论你使用一个,你需要做一些改变。 例如,你应该改变你读的网址参数的方式。

我按照这个教程http://weblogs.asp.net/scottgu/archive/2007/02/26/tip-trick-url-rewriting-with-asp-net.aspx

它帮助了很多



文章来源: Upgrade classic ASP to MVC 4.0